New York, NY – Unrig Our Economy NYC joined officials and activists today to demand that New York City Congresswoman Nicole Malliotakis stop siding with corporations over hardworking New Yorkers. Participants also demanded that Malliotakis stop rigging the economy against working women.
“The Inflation Reduction Act marks a historic victory for working people,” said Chris Fleming, spokesman for the Unrig Our Economy NYC Campaign. “It will improve the lives of New Yorkers struggling to afford health care, seniors unable to pay for their prescription drugs, and future generations from the devastating effects of climate change. Greedy corporations have been protected by politicians like Malliotakis long enough. It’s time to stand up for hardworking New Yorkers and make our voices heard!”
“Congresswoman Malliotakis represents a direct threat to working women and their reproductive health,” Rochelle Rodney, Director of Advocacy at the New York Birth Control Action Fund. “Malliotakis voted against codifying Roe while serving in the NY State Assembly and Congress, including after SCOTUS’ devastating Roe reversal destroyed years of progress in women’s rights. She then joined 194 of her House Republican colleagues in voting against legislation to guarantee the right to obtain and use birth control. Working women deserve to make their own health care decisions, not extremist politicians like Malliotakis.”
“I am alarmed to the degree to which working women are under attack in America, especially in the wake of SCOTUS’ devastating Roe reversal that destroyed years of progress in women’s rights,” said Rana Abdelhamid – Founder, Malikah and NY Muslim Organizing Collective. “Congresswoman Malliotakis has made crystal clear where she stands: no abortions and no birth control to prevent the need for one. Shame on her. Malliotakis seeks to create an undue economic burden on our most vulnerable communities – from travel costs to access to abortion services to healthcare costs related to unplanned pregnancies. Women deserve to make their own decisions about their lives, families, and futures.”
Recent polling shows strong, bipartisan support for expanding access to birth control: 71% of Americans say they support allowing birth control to be sold over-the-counter, and 84% say that expanding access to birth control is important with the Supreme Court set to overturn Roe v. Wade. Yet, Congresswoman Malliotakis joined 194 of her Republican colleagues in voting against the Right to Contraception Act.
